Abstract

The utility model relates to a kind of helix transporting devices, it includes U-type groove body and the driving device set on the intracorporal helical axis of U-type groove and driving helical axis, one end of the U-type groove body is equipped with feed inlet, the other end is equipped with discharge port, it is characterized by: U-shaped liner plate is equipped in the U-type groove body along its length, the bottom of the U-shaped liner plate connects the U-type groove body by multiple groups spring, and the U-shaped liner plate is obliquely installed in the U-type groove body from feed inlet to discharge port.The utility model effectively prevents U-type groove body bottom and material residual occurs, keep discharge thorough by the way that inclined U-shaped liner plate is arranged in the U-type groove body.

Description

Helix transporting device
Technical field
The utility model relates to a kind of material transfer equipment more particularly to a kind of helix transporting devices.
Background technique
There is the problems such as blocking, get stuck, clearing up inconvenient, discharge not to the utmost in traditional helix transporting device, seriously affect life Efficiency is produced, production cost is increased.Accordingly, it is desirable to provide a kind of discharge does not glue wall and the convenient helix transporting device of cleaning thoroughly, To meet growing production requirement.
Utility model content
In view of the deficiencies of the prior art, the utility model provide a kind of discharge thoroughly, not viscous wall and the convenient spiral of cleaning Conveying device.
The technical scheme adopted by the utility model to solve the technical problem is as follows: the helix transporting device includes U-type groove Body and set on the intracorporal helical axis of U-type groove and the driving device of helical axis is driven, one end of the U-type groove body is equipped with charging Mouthful, the other end is equipped with discharge port, is equipped with U-shaped liner plate along its length in the U-type groove body, the bottom of the U-shaped liner plate passes through Multiple groups spring connects the U-type groove body, and the U-shaped liner plate is obliquely installed in the U-type groove body from feed inlet to discharge port.
In a kind of preferred embodiment of helix transporting device provided by the utility model, the U-shaped liner plate is in feed inlet The bottom of one end is equipped with armature, and the bottom of the U-type groove body is equipped with the electromagnet being oppositely arranged with the armature.
In a kind of preferred embodiment of helix transporting device provided by the utility model, the electromagnet is by single-chip microcontroller control Relay processed carries out discontinuous control system of switching on or off electricity.
In a kind of preferred embodiment of helix transporting device provided by the utility model, the U-shaped liner plate two sides Top is equipped with stock guide, and the stock guide is set to the U-type groove body.
In a kind of preferred embodiment of helix transporting device provided by the utility model, the U-shaped liner plate is equipped with and goes out The feed opening that material mouth communicates, the feed opening are equipped with the guide plate for protruding into the discharge port.
In a kind of preferred embodiment of helix transporting device provided by the utility model, the inner wall of the U-shaped liner plate is set There are teflon coatings.
Compared with prior art, the beneficial effect of helix transporting device provided by the utility model is:
One, the utility model effectively prevents U-type groove body by the way that inclined U-shaped liner plate is arranged in the U-type groove body There is material residual in bottom, keeps discharge thorough;
Two, the armature that the U-shaped liner plate bottom is equipped with, is attracted in material transportation process by electromagnet discontinuous, is formed Oscillatory type structure realizes the self-cleaning of material, avoids the occurrence of material residual, improves transfer efficiency;
Three, the teflon coatings that the inner wall of the U-shaped liner plate is equipped with have good wear-resisting, corrosion-resistant, anti-sticking wall Can, solve the problems, such as that material glues wall.

Specific embodiment
The following will be combined with the drawings in the embodiments of the present invention, carries out the technical scheme in the embodiment of the utility model Clearly and completely describing, it is clear that described embodiment is only a part of the embodiment of the utility model, rather than whole Embodiment.Based on the embodiments of the present invention, those of ordinary skill in the art are without making creative work All other embodiment obtained, fall within the protection scope of the utility model.
Also referring to Fig. 1 and Fig. 2, the helix transporting device 1 is including U-type groove body 11 and in U-type groove body 11 One end of helical axis 12 and the driving device 13 for driving helical axis 12, the U-type groove body 11 is equipped with feed inlet 111, the other end Equipped with discharge port 112, U-shaped liner plate 14 is equipped in the U-type groove body 11 along its length, the bottom of the U-shaped liner plate 14 passes through Multiple groups spring 15 connects the U-type groove body 11, and the U-shaped liner plate 14 in the U-type groove body 11 from feed inlet to discharge port It is obliquely installed.
Further, the U-shaped liner plate 14 is equipped with armature 16, the bottom of the U-type groove body 11 in the bottom of feed inlet one end Portion is equipped with the electromagnet 17 being oppositely arranged with the armature 16.
Further, the electromagnet 17 is automatically controlled by single-chip microcontroller control relay (not shown) progress discontinuous on-off System.
Preferably, the top of 14 two sides of U-shaped liner plate is equipped with stock guide 18, and the stock guide 18 is set to described U-shaped Groove body 11 prevents material from entering the gap between U-shaped liner plate 14 and U-type groove body 11.
Preferably, the U-shaped liner plate 14 is equipped with the feed opening 142 communicated with discharge port, and the feed opening 142 is equipped with and protrudes into The guide plate 144 of the discharge port 112.
Further, the inner wall of the U-shaped liner plate 14 is equipped with teflon coatings.
The beneficial effect of helix transporting device 1 provided by the utility model is:
One, the utility model is effectively prevented U-shaped by the way that inclined U-shaped liner plate 14 is arranged in the U-type groove body 11 There is material residual in 11 bottom of groove body, keeps discharge thorough;
Two, the armature 16 that 14 bottom of U-shaped liner plate is equipped with is inhaled in material transportation process by 17 discontinuous of electromagnet It closes, forms oscillatory type structure, realize the self-cleaning of material, avoid the occurrence of material residual, improve transfer efficiency;
Three, the teflon coatings that the inner wall of the U-shaped liner plate 14 is equipped with have good wear-resisting, corrosion-resistant, anti-sticking wall Can, solve the problems, such as that material glues wall.
